As of app-crypt/yubioath-desktop-5.1.0, it seems that the yubioath-desktop binary is being installed to /usr/lib instead of /usr/bin. This is resulting in a situation in which the desktop file for Yubico Authenticator points to an executable that does not exist. Reproducible: Always
